About Bateaux Parisiens

Bateaux Parisiens is a company that offers a unique and magical experience for those who want to explore the heart of Paris. With its exceptional cruises, Bateaux Parisiens has become one of the most popular tourist attractions in the city.

The company's cruises take you on a journey through the Seine River, where you can admire some of the most iconic landmarks in Paris. From the Eiffel Tower to Notre-Dame Cathedral, from the Louvre Museum to Orsay Museum, you will have an unforgettable view of these famous monuments.

Bateaux Parisiens offers different types of cruises to suit everyone's needs and preferences. Whether you are looking for a romantic dinner cruise or a family-friendly sightseeing tour, Bateaux Parisiens has something for everyone.

One of their most popular cruises is their lunch or dinner cruise. You can enjoy a delicious meal while admiring breathtaking views of Paris from your table on board. The menu features traditional French cuisine with fresh ingredients and exquisite flavors that will delight your taste buds.

If you prefer something more casual, Bateaux Parisiens also offers snack and drink options during their sightseeing tours. You can sit back and relax while sipping on champagne or wine as you take in all that this beautiful city has to offer.

In addition to their regular cruises, Bateaux Parisiens also provides private events services such as weddings, corporate events or birthday parties aboard one of their boats. Their team will work with you every step of the way to ensure that your event is tailored exactly according to your wishes.
